Position Summary:
The Groundlings Theatre & School is seeking an experienced, highly organized, and
collaborative General Manager to oversee day-to-day theatre operations, including production
management, front-of-house services, technical oversight, and cross-department coordination.
The ideal candidate should have strong leadership skills, a deep understanding of live
performance logistics, and a passion for creating positive experiences for both audiences and
staff.

Key Responsibilities:
Operations & Staff Management
– Supervise and support the Box Office, Technical Production, and Marketing Departments.
– Ensure seamless execution of all performances, rentals, and events at the theatre.
– Work with the Managing Director on annual scheduling of shows.
– Book all independent shows and communicate logistics across all stakeholders.
– Collaborate with the School Director to align scheduling and operational needs between the school and theatre.
– Coordinate and oversee all school shows to ensure all logistics are covered and any scheduling conflicts are resolved.

Technical & Production Oversight
– Work closely with the Tech Production Manager and Tech Coordinator to support tech staff and musicians.

Front-of-House & Guest Services
– Supervise the Box Office to ensure a welcoming, efficient, and safe environment for
guests.
– Oversee Tessitura (our ticketing system), box office policies, and customer service
procedures.
– Ensure staff are trained in hospitality, safety, and accessibility protocols.

Marketing, Digital Stage & Media Coordination
– Work in partnership with the Marketing Manager to execute campaigns that promote
shows, classes and institutional branding.
– Oversee the operations, scheduling, exhibition and distribution of The Groundlings’ digital content on platforms including YouTube, Vimeo, website content and other social media platforms.
– Maintain the integrity, organization, and accessibility of the digital archives, including booking of content filming, past filmed content and performance records.
– Manage the digital archives, including booking of new content and organization of past filmed
content.
– Coordinate and liaise with the Artistic Directors to ensure a cohesive and updated presence across all digital platforms that reflects the Groundlings voice and artistic identity. This includes the designing of social media assets and posters

Cross-Departmental Collaboration
– Coordinate with the Artistic Directors, Business Development Manager and School
Director on shared initiatives.
– Communicate departmental needs, budgets, and challenges to the Managing Director.
– Maintain clear, proactive communication across departments to support mission-driven work.

Qualifications:
– 5+ years of experience in theatre or live performance management, operations, or
production.
– Strong leadership and interpersonal skills with the ability to manage and motivate diverse
teams.
– Excellent organizational, problem-solving, and time management abilities.
– Familiarity with technical theatre, box office systems, and front-of-house operations.
– Comfortable working flexible hours, including evenings and weekends.
– Passion for the performing arts and the mission of The Groundlings.
